How do you measure a solar panel voltage?
To measure your solar panel voltage, you’ll need a multimeter. It’s a versatile device many solar enthusiasts rely on. Simply set the multimeter to the direct current (DC) voltage setting (normally indicated by a “V” and a “-” sign). Now, grab your solar panel and expose it to sunlight.
Why should you check voltage and current on your solar panels?
Regularly checking voltage and current ensures that your solar panels are generating the expected amount of power and helps you spot any potential issues early. By doing so, you can maintain optimal performance and prolong the lifespan of your solar power system.
